Match Day 3 of SuperMokh Cup 2016

14 Disember, 2016

Venue : MSN Field D & E, Bukit Jalil
Date : 14th December 2016

Session 1 (0900)


U-14 : Malaysia Cougars (U-14) 2-1 Saswco FC

Cougars showed their intention from the start in MSN D as a 4th minute goal from Arif Aiman opened their account, after a beautifully weighted cross finds him inside the box. Their second goal was even classier, Afiq Haiqal putting in the finishing touch in the 8th minute from a move that started from the back. A misjudged offside trap paved the way for Saswco to hit back through Andri Febriansyah in the 25th minute. 2-1 at halftime. The second half began in earnest for both teams with play switching from end to end. All the excitement probably got too much for Saswco’s Keisar Athhar who was shown a second yellow card for a headbutt on a Cougar player. No more goals followed as Cougars make it 3 wins out of 3 to top group C.

U-14 : Malaysia Panthers (U-14) 8-0 Foolad Mobarakeh Sepahan

Panthers saves their best for last in their final group game in MSN E, as Foolad Sepahan were torn apart in a 4 goals per half performance. This win secures their place in the Cup quarterfinals by virtue of being the best second placed team across all U-14 groups.

Session 2 (1100)

U-14 : Seongnam FC 1-0 Malaysia Tigers (U-14)

MSN D saw one way traffic towards the Malaysian Tigers goalmouth, with Seongnam’s midfielders simply overpowering their listless opponents. The 19th minute saw them earning their rewards through Lee Dongyu, a lead they carried successfully to halftime. The second half was more or less a copy of the first, as Malaysia Tigers finished the group stages with not a single goal to their name.

U-14 : Shonan Bellmare 5-0 NFDP Selangor

Shonan Bellmare hit the ground running with a magical first half performance that saw them hit NFDP Selangor with 5 goals, thus earning the Japanese side their first victory in the tournament.

Session 3 (1250)

U-14 : FC Seoul 7-2 Malaysia Cougars (U-13)

MSN D saw FC Seoul rising to the occasion to sink Malaysia Cougars U13, thus making the Cup playoffs stage. The 10th minute saw Guk Hyeon Ho with a sweet finish to the bottom left corner of the net from a cross into the box. Cougars responded just 3 minutes later through Amjad Rifa'ie who pounced on an weak palm-away by the FC Seoul keeper.

Paik Sang Hoon upped the ante with a drilled 30th minute shot to the right hand corner of goal for FC Seoul’s second. No 3 came just 3 minutes later through Gu Bon Jun as the Koreans trooped off at haltime 3-1 up.

A minute in to the second half, Lee Seung Won added another one. His second , and FC Seoul’s fifth of the game came in the 40th minute through a long-range shot from way outside the box.

The Koreans just didn’t want to stop now, Hwang Do Yun tapping in an easy 47th minute finish after a mazy run into the box. Another long range effort hits home in the 49th , this time through Guk Hyeon Ho.

Akif Afizi escaped his markers to whip in Cougars’ second of the game, but it was a case of too little, too late.
